Focus on Ecohydrology

Ecohydrology is the study of the interactions between the water cycle and the biotic components of ecosystems. In the context of wetland conservation, this means understanding how water availability, flow, and quality affect the plants, animals, and microorganisms that inhabit these environments. By focusing on ecohydrology, you'll learn to assess and manage wetland health, which is essential for their conservation and restoration.
